Florida Foreclosure Rules & Repair Costs in Lake Lindsey

Navigating Foreclosure in Hernando County

Florida operates under a judicial foreclosure process, which means it often takes longer than in other states. On average, the foreclosure process here can stretch to around **270 days** or even more. This period includes legal proceedings through the **Hernando County Clerk of Circuit Court and Comptroller**. If you're behind on payments or facing an impending foreclosure in Lake Lindsey, acting quickly is key to exploring all your options before it's too late. We can often step in and buy your house before the final judgment, providing a way out.

Beyond foreclosures, issues like tax liens or multiple judgments can complicate a sale. We're used to working through these tough situations with the proper legal channels to ensure a clean title transfer.

Common Lake Lindsey Repairs vs. Selling As-Is

Issue Est. Repair Cost Selling As-Is Cost
Outdated Electrical Panel (e.g., Federal Pacific) $3,000 - $6,000 $0
Roof nearing end of life/minor leaks $8,000 - $15,000 $0
Foundation cracks or settling $10,000 - $30,000+ $0
Extensive water damage/mold remediation $5,000 - $20,000+ $0
General cosmetic updates (paint, flooring, kitchen) $15,000 - $40,000 $0

How do cash home buyers make money?
We make money by buying houses at a discount, then investing our own funds into repairs and renovations. After improving the property, we either sell it on the retail market or keep it as a rental. Our profit comes from this investment and renovation, not from charging sellers fees.
If I sell for cash in Florida, is it reported to the IRS or does capital gains tax apply?
When you sell a property, the transaction is reported to the IRS, and capital gains tax may apply depending on your specific financial situation and how long you've owned the home. This is standard for real estate sales. We always recommend consulting with a qualified tax professional or CPA to understand your individual tax obligations.
